Definition
Toothpaste; a paste or gel used with a toothbrush to clean and protect teeth.

How it's used
The verb 擳 is specifically used for squeezing out substances like toothpaste or sauce from a tube. It is also commonly used in the idiom 擳牙膏 to describe someone who provides information or completes tasks in small, slow increments, similar to how one squeezes a tube.
